Background
Be provided with in the automatic vending machine and get the storehouse, its vertical movement under the draw gear's of automatic vending machine box inner wall both sides drive, by controlling means commander and make and get the storehouse and remove certain storehouse department, on the shipment device such as track, spring in the storehouse released commodity and carried and get the storehouse, get the storehouse and vertical movement again and get the goods door department, supply the user to take away the goods of purchase. In actual use, the vertical stable operation of the goods taking bin is ensured, the structure of the slide ways, the structure dragged by the belt, the structure driven by the motor and other auxiliary structures are required to be arranged on the inner walls of the two sides of the box body, so that the assembly time of the vending machine is prolonged, and the time consumed by the goods taking bin in the vertical moving process is long.

Detailed Description
The present invention is further illustrated by the following examples, which are intended to be illustrative, not limiting and are not intended to limit the scope of the invention.
The utility model provides an automatic goods structure is got to vending machine intelligence, as shown in fig. 1 ~ 6, including box 1 and storehouse 4, vertical interval sets up multilayer storehouse in the box, is provided with glass door 2 at the box front end of storehouse counterpoint, is provided with shipment mechanism 3 such as track, spring on every storehouse, the utility model discloses an innovation lies in: the surface of the inner wall of any side of the box body is provided with a swinging mechanism which can swing, and when the swinging mechanism swings, the goods taking bin 7 arranged at the tail end of the swinging mechanism can be close to the delivery position of any one goods bin.
The swing mechanism comprises a plurality of swing arms, and the number of the swing arms is 2-5. The swinging arms swing and rotate mutually through the motor.
The front end of the first swing arm is connected with the inner wall of the box body in a swing mode through an arranged motor 16, the end portions of two adjacent swing arms are in swing mode through an arranged motor 15, the end portions of the last swing arm drive the goods taking bin to keep a horizontal state. More preferred embodiments are: and the tail end of the last swing arm is provided with an automatic horizontal adjusting mechanism which drives the goods taking bin to keep a horizontal state. The tail end of the last swinging arm is provided with a motor 12, an output shaft of the motor is connected with the goods taking bin, an electronic gyroscope is arranged on the motor, the swinging arm or the goods taking bin and used for detecting the deflection angle of the goods taking bin, and the motor is used for driving the goods taking bin to keep a horizontal state.
In the embodiment, the number of the swing arms is two, the box body comprises a cargo compartment 5 on one side and an equipment compartment 6 on the other side, a base 10 is arranged on the inner wall surface 14 of the box body close to the equipment compartment, a motor 16 is arranged on the base, an output shaft 13 of the motor drives a first swing arm 11 to swing, a motor 15 is arranged at the tail end of the first swing arm, an output shaft 13 of the motor drives the front end of a last swing arm 9 to swing, so that the first swing arm and the last swing arm swing with each other, a motor 12 with an electronic gyroscope is arranged at the tail end of the last swing arm, and the output shaft of the motor drives the cargo compartment to be kept in a horizontal state.
And protective covers 8 are arranged on an output shaft at the front end of the first swing arm, an output shaft at the front end of the last swing arm and a motor with an electronic gyroscope.
The width of the goods taking bin is smaller, the width of the goods taking bin can be the same as that of the goods discharging mechanism with one, two, three and the like tracks or springs, and a weighing mechanism is arranged on the goods taking bin.
The swinging of the two swinging arms can make the goods taking bin be at the left position shown in figure 1, the upper left position shown in figure 2, the lower base position shown in figure 4 and the lowest goods bin position in the box body shown in figure 5.
In addition, the delivery bin can be located in the position shown in fig. 6, in which the cargo compartment 5 is in a refrigerated state and the equipment compartment 6 is in a normal temperature state, and a sealing door 17 controlled by a motor 20 and a connecting rod 19 is arranged at an opening between the cargo compartment and the equipment compartment, and a sealing strip 18 is arranged on the sealing door. When a user selects goods and pays, the two swinging arms firstly swing to the goods outlet mechanism of the goods warehouse corresponding to the goods, the goods are conveyed to the goods taking warehouse by the goods outlet mechanism, when the two swinging arms swing to proper positions, the tail end of the last swinging arm swings from the goods warehouse to extend into the equipment room as shown in figure 6, the goods taking warehouse is opposite to a goods taking door arranged in the equipment room, and after the user takes the goods, the two swinging arms swing to return the goods taking warehouse to the position shown in figure 1.
